Handover note — Q3 cash-flow forecast

Welcome aboard, Daria. The Q3 forecast for Meridale Foods is mostly done; receivables from the Kelsmont contract land in week six, so don't panic at the mid-quarter dip. Torvald in treasury keeps the model — he'll walk you through the assumptions. Watch the packaging supplier prepayments; they've drifted upward two quarters running. One more thing you should see before the Thursday review.

internal memo for bawep-hahip: Headcount on the Praael team goes from 54 to 93 by the end of September. Gross margin on Praael came in at 27 percent against a plan of 62 percent.

Key Ceremony Checklist — Gallerie Audio-Guide App (Wrenfold Museum)

- Confirm two custodians present.
- Verify signing laptop offline; checksum the build of EchoDocent v4.
- Rotate the tour-content signing key; archive the old one.
- Record witness initials in the ledger.
- Test one guide device end-to-end before sealing.
- Store the shard envelopes in the annex safe; restore access requires the phrase below.

recovery phrase for yajef-fahag: ulaax-lamix-kasael-casael-gilox-istwyn-gorox-prawyn-kaseth

Subject: New Subscription Tier — Board Heads-Up

Team,

We're launching a premium tier for Wrenfold Analytics: "Summit," priced at 3x standard, bundling priority support and the forecasting module. Pilot with twelve accounts starts next month. Early interviews show strong willingness to pay. Revenue model and cannibalisation estimates attached. Full launch targeted for Q4 pending pilot results. Board vote requested at the next session. Strategic context appears directly below.

— Darian

confidential, yagaf-kaguf: The eastern region missed its Kasok quota by 57.3 percent last quarter. Rusielek Works plans to raise the Kelix list price by 37.6 percent in February. The pricing group signed off on a budget of $308.5 million for Project Quenwyn. The renewal with Norwynax Foods closes at $199.4 million a year, 2.4 percent above the last contract.